Sponsor: Thermal Grizzly Kryonaut thermal paste (on Amazon - ) & Hydronaut for water cooling (Amazon - ) The N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4070 has a release date of April 13, 2023 and an MSRP of $600. We’re reviewing the video card today, testing the RTX 4070 GPU with the NVIDIA Founders Edition model. One of the key comparisons currently -- maybe surprisingly -- is actually AMD’s RX 6950 XT, which has plummeted in price over the last year or two. We’re also benchmarking the RTX 4070 vs. the RTX 3070, RTX 2070, and GTX 1070, giving 4 generations of the 70-class. Of course, other test data includes the RTX 4090, 4080, and 4070 Ti vs. the RTX 4070, with comparisons to plenty of 30-series and 6000-series cards. Although the 7900 XT and XTX are in the charts, they are (like the 4080 and 4090) in a different price class.
